Description
Technical field
This utility model relates to medical health field, specifically a kind of Domestic portable pulse wave spectrum measuring instrument realizing pulse wave spectrum and objectify.
Background technology
This non-invasi of the pulse-taking inspection method of examining is a kind of reliable traditional medical technologies; Traditional pulse wave spectrum is diagnosed tightly by rule of thumb has certain subjectivity, to accurately grasp and use pulse-taking to realize disease and infer there is suitable difficulty, how to utilize modern science and technology, improve the objectivity of pulse wave spectrum, break away from standard disunity early, not easily to promote and the difficult situation that learns, become pulse wave spectrum and to have objectified the problem received much attention in research; Want the practicable research that objectifies realizing pulse-taking, one must be had correspondingly thisly to utilize the modernization of computer research, systematic scientific instrument, this instrument, based on computer software, in change pulse condition, realizes the analysis showing pulse chart and pulse signal real-time dynamicly; Existing traditional Chinese pulse-diagnosis instrument in the market, mostly bulky, expensive, boundary that is sick and non-disease need be judged in conjunction with the Professional knowledge of doctor, be only suitable for using in large hospital, and cannot be generalized in general population, cannot meet the need of market.
Utility model content
The purpose of this utility model is to provide a kind of Domestic portable pulse wave spectrum measuring instrument easy to use, to solve the problem proposed in above-mentioned background technology.
For achieving the above object, this utility model provides following technical scheme:
A kind of Domestic portable pulse wave spectrum measuring instrument, comprise gas charging system, sensor, navigation system and processing system, described sensor comprises main body, and the one side of main body is provided with the sensitive surface of protrusion, and main body is connected with USB connection-peg by electric wire; Described navigation system comprises wrist strap, wrist strap has been intervally arranged three locating holes, three locating holes respectively in the corresponding traditional Chinese medical science cun,guan,chi three get arteries and veins position, described wrist strap is provided with fixing thread gluing, and sensor to be fixed on wrist strap by fixing thread gluing and sensitive surface is positioned at one of them locating hole place; Described processing system comprises display and CPU processor, and the USB connection-peg of sensor is connected with the USB serial ports of CPU processor, and CPU processor is connected with display; Described gas charging system comprises inflation wrist strap, inflation ball, leather hose, air gauge, and inflation wrist strap is connected with two root bark pipes, and the other end of two leather hoses connects respectively at inflation ball, air gauge.
As further program of the utility model: the pressure resistance type pulse transducer of described sensor to be model be HK-2000H, the baud rate of sensor is 9600bps, and sample frequency is 200Hz, and data format is that 8 bit data add a position of rest.
As this utility model further scheme: described sensitive surface is set to the circle that diameter is 13mm, the length of described main body is 40mm*15mm*8mm.
Compared with prior art, the beneficial effects of the utility model are: Traditional Chinese Medicine combines with modern information technologies by this utility model, in change pulse condition, and Real time dynamic display pulse condition waveform; Use the HK-2000H pressure resistance type pulse transducer that sensitivity is high, sensitivity is high, concordance good, anti-interference ability is strong, stable and reliable for performance, long service life, has very high certainty of measurement, and compact, easy to use; With the modern times, objectively, clearly physical quantity replace, description of subjective, fuzzy traditional to Chinese medicine pulse, even without hospital's knowledge, also can easy manipulation, can average family be widely used in, there is great market prospect.

Detailed description of the invention
Be described in more detail below in conjunction with the technical scheme of detailed description of the invention to this patent.
Refer to Fig. 1-2, a kind of Domestic portable pulse wave spectrum measuring instrument, comprise gas charging system 5, sensor 1, navigation system 10 and processing system 12, described sensor 1 comprises main body 11, the one side of main body 11 is provided with the sensitive surface 2 of protrusion, and main body 11 is connected with USB connection-peg 4 by electric wire 3; Described navigation system 10 comprises wrist strap 6, wrist strap 6 has been intervally arranged three locating holes 7, three locating holes 7 respectively in the corresponding traditional Chinese medical science cun,guan,chi three get arteries and veins position, described wrist strap 6 is provided with fixing thread gluing 8, and sensor 1 to be fixed on wrist strap 6 by fixing thread gluing 8 and sensitive surface 2 is positioned at one of them locating hole 7 place; Described processing system 12 comprises display 9 and CPU processor 13, and the USB connection-peg 4 of sensor 1 is connected with the USB serial ports of CPU processor 13, and CPU processor 13 is connected with display 9; Described gas charging system 5 comprises inflation wrist strap 14, inflation ball 15, leather hose 16, air gauge 17, and other end inflation wrist strap 14 being connected with two root bark pipes, 16, two leather hoses 16 connects respectively at inflation ball 15, air gauge 17.
The pressure resistance type pulse transducer of described sensor 1 to be model be HK-2000H, the baud rate of sensor 1 is 9600bps, and sample frequency is 200Hz, and data format is that 8 bit data add a position of rest.
Described sensitive surface 2 is set to the circle that diameter is 13mm, and the length of described main body 11 is 40mm*15mm*8mm.
Operation principle of the present utility model is: use and be worn in wrist by wrist strap 6 during this utility model, forefinger, middle finger and nameless three fingers put into the searching that locating hole 7 carries out pulse, when middle finger experiences beating of pulse, sensitive surface 2 can be placed on beat pulse place, and with fixing thread gluing 8, sensor 1 being fixed on wrist strap 6, the USB connection-peg of sensor 1 plugs on CPU processor 13; Again inflation wrist strap 14 is wrapped in wrist strap 6 outside, inflation wrist strap 14 flatulence is made thus compressing pulse according to the numerical value extruding inflation ball 15 on air gauge 17, sensor 1 gathers pulse signal and is sent to CPU processor 13, finally carries out pulse condition identification reach diagnostic purpose through the extraction of AccessPort, in real time pulse-tracing collection and display, data prediction and data characteristics amount.
